Apollo Hospitals to introduce virtual reality into healthcare

- Advertisement -

Chennai, India (CU)_ Apollo Hospitals has partnered with 8chili Inc., a deep tech firm, to deliver virtual reality solutions to healthcare. According to Prathap C Reddy, chairman of Apollo Hospitals Group, patient expectations continue to increase, and healthcare providers must continue to integrate innovative technologies in order to deliver the best possible treatment to patients.

Headquartered in San Francisco, 8chili has facilitated the creation of over 300 hours of 3D content in the previous six months. The platform exports the information to any metaverse real estate over 4G internet, assisting enterprises in managing, measuring, and optimizing their metaverse strategy.

Sangita Reddy, joint MD of Apollo Hospitals, expressed hopes over the collaboration. She said, “Healthcare is a natural fit for immersive VR training. As the need for healthcare professionals to be trained effectively and efficiently keeps growing, we strongly believe 8chili’s platform will help us deliver VR immersive training at scale and efficiency”.

The HintVR platform of 8chili allows surgeons to discuss with patients in complete immersion, resulting in more informed consent and improved patient outcomes. Surgeons can make use of the platform to engage patients in immersive and interactive pre- and post-operative consultations, and patients can benefit from 3D content to improve their health literacy and medical education. Other advantages are 3D immersive training for hospital staff and advanced visualizations to assist surgeons during pre- and post-operative planning and image guided surgery.

Aravind Upadhyaya, CEO & founder of 8chili, expressed delight over the partnership. He said, “From the beginning, our focus has been to deliver a platform that makes it easier for organizations to tap into the full potential of the metaverse. We are very excited about working with Apollo Group Hospitals as this allows us to deliver the immersive experience to the millions of patients they serve”.
